HC Deb 25 April 1995 vol 258 c482W
29. Mr. Raynsford

To ask the Secretary of State for Education what is the average class size in(a) private schools and (b) schools run by local education authorities for (i) primary schools and (ii) secondary schools in England. [19197]

Mr. Robin Squire

In January 1994 the average sizes of single-teacher classes in primary and secondary schools in England maintained by local education authorities were 26.9 and 21.5 respectively. These figures do not include grant-maintained schools.

Information on class sizes in independent schools is not collected centrally.
